Following the news of Michelle Trachtenberg's tragic death at the age of 39, a number of celebrities and co-stars have taken to social media to pay tribute to the beloved actress.

The actress was found dead by her mother early Wednesday morning at One Columbus Place, a luxury high-rise near Central Park in Manhattan, police sources confirmed to The New York Post.

Officers arrived to find her “unconscious and unresponsive” before EMS pronounced her dead at the scene. While her cause of death remains unknown, police have stated that it is not being treated as suspicious.

The New York City medical examiner is set to determine an official ruling.

Sources have since revealed to the outlet that the actress had recently undergone a liver transplant, though it is unclear whether it played a role in her passing.

A Career That Defined a Generation


Born in New York City on October 11, 1985, Trachtenberg began acting at the age of three.

She gained early recognition on Nickelodeon’s The Adventures of Pete & Pete before breaking out in 1996’s Harriet the Spy. She later took on major roles as Dawn Summers in Buffy the Vampire Slayer and the manipulative Georgina Sparks in Gossip Girl.

Her film credits included teen classics such as EuroTrip, Ice Princess, and 17 Again.

Now, following the news of her passing, stars have paid tribute to Trachtenberg.

Rosie O'Donnell, who starred alongside Trachtenberg in Harriet the Spy, described the star's death as "heartbreaking" in a statement, adding: "I loved her very much. She struggled the last few years. I wish I could have helped."

Health Speculation and Her Defiant Response


Over the past year, fans had expressed concern about Trachtenberg’s appearance, noting an alleged weight loss and an apparent yellowish tint in her eyes. These concerns led to speculation about her health, but the actress adamantly defended herself.

“Explain to me how I look sick,” she wrote in response to a follower’s comment last January. She also pushed back against those who still saw her as the child star they grew up with, saying: “Did you lose a calendar and not realize I’m not 14? I’m 38. How sad for you to leave such a comment.”

In a separate post, she doubled down: “I’ve received several comments recently about my appearance. I have never had plastic surgery. I am happy and healthy. Check yourself, haters.”
